Synonyms of posturing

Noun


1. posturing, conceit, conceitedness, vanity

usage: adopting a vain conceited posture

Verb


1. pose, posture, behave, acquit, bear, deport, conduct, comport, carry

usage: behave affectedly or unnaturally in order to impress others; "Don't pay any attention to him--he is always posing to impress his peers!"; "She postured and made a total fool of herself"

2. model, pose, sit, posture, expose, exhibit, display

usage: assume a posture as for artistic purposes; "We don't know the woman who posed for Leonardo so often"
